Ethernet Connector and Transformer Market Size and Share Forecast Outlook 2025 to 2035

The ethernet connector and transformer market is estimated to be valued at USD 1.0 billion in 2025 and is projected to reach USD 1.8 billion by 2035, registering a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 5.6% over the forecast period.

Between 2020 and 2024, the market grew from USD 0.8 billion to 1.0 billion, marking the early adoption phase. During this period, growth was steady and primarily driven by specialized applications in networking, data centers, and industrial automation. Early adopters, including niche manufacturers and regional distributors, tested product performance and reliability, establishing initial market credibility. Incremental adoption allowed stakeholders to refine sourcing, production, and distribution practices. This foundational stage prepared the market for broader acceptance and set the stage for expansion in the coming years. From 2025 to 2030, the market enters the scaling phase, growing from USD 1.0 billion to approximately 1.3 billion.

Adoption expands as demand rises across enterprise networks and industrial installations, supported by more established supply chains. By 2030, with the market surpassing USD 1.3 billion, the industry begins transitioning toward consolidation. From 2030 to 2035, growth continues steadily to USD 1.8 billion, as leading manufacturers consolidate market share, optimize production, and stabilize operations. This phase reflects a mature market with predictable demand and steady expansion across key segments.

Insights into the RJ45 Connector Segment

The RJ45 connector type is projected to account for 41.7% of the market revenue in 2025, making it the leading segment by type. This prominence is being attributed to the RJ45 connector’s wide compatibility with Ethernet cabling standards, its standardized pin configuration, and ease of integration into existing network environments. Its broad use across commercial networking, industrial control, and residential broadband has made it the default interface for Ethernet ports globally.

Growth in this segment has been influenced by the rapid scaling of gigabit and multi-gigabit applications, where RJ45 connectors provide a reliable and cost-effective means for physical connectivity. Demand is also being sustained by the growing number of Ethernet ports embedded in consumer electronics, networking equipment, and industrial hardware.

The connector’s simplicity in termination and field-installability further support its continued preference among installers and manufacturers As digital infrastructure expands and devices increasingly rely on wired connectivity for secure and stable data exchange, the RJ45 connector is expected to retain its dominant market position.

Insights into the Network Switches Segment

The network switches application segment is expected to capture 36.2% of the total market revenue in 2025, establishing it as the most prominent application area. This leading share is being supported by the rising demand for data traffic management in data centers, enterprise networks, and telecommunication infrastructures. Ethernet connectors and transformers play a critical role in ensuring signal integrity, isolation, and EMI protection in high-port-density switch environments.

Growth in this segment has been driven by the proliferation of cloud computing, IoT devices, and edge data processing which require resilient and scalable switch systems. Network operators and businesses are increasingly adopting high-speed switching equipment that relies on compact and high-performance connectors and integrated magnetics.

The segment has also benefited from the shift toward Power over Ethernet systems, which require enhanced electrical characteristics provided by specialized transformers and connectors As networking complexity continues to rise, the demand for high-efficiency components in switch hardware is anticipated to support the segment’s leadership in the market.

Technological Innovation and Performance Enhancement

Technological advancements are reshaping the ethernet connector and transformer market. Innovations include high-speed connectors supporting 10G/25G/40G Ethernet, compact designs for space-constrained devices, and integrated transformers with enhanced signal integrity and EMI suppression. Emerging technologies like PoE (Power over Ethernet) enable simultaneous power and data transmission, expanding industrial and consumer applications. Advanced materials and automated assembly processes improve durability and thermal performance. Companies collaborating with R&D institutions validate high-speed performance and reliability, creating competitive differentiation. These innovations are driving adoption in data centers, industrial automation, and next-generation networking applications.

Analysis of Ethernet Connector and Transformer Market By Key Countries

Ethernet Connector And Transformer Market Cagr Analysis By Country

The global market is projected to grow at a CAGR of 5.6% through 2035, supported by increasing demand across networking infrastructure, data centers, and telecommunication systems. Among BRICS nations, China has been recorded with 7.6% growth, driven by large-scale production and deployment in commercial and industrial networks, while India has been observed at 7.0%, supported by expanding adoption in enterprise and telecommunications sectors. In the OECD region, Germany has been measured at 6.4%, where manufacturing for high-performance networking components has been steadily maintained. The United Kingdom has been noted at 5.3%, reflecting consistent uptake in IT infrastructure projects, while the USA has been recorded at 4.8%, with production and adoption in enterprise and commercial systems being consistently increased.
